In modern industry, the "single head" configuration is specifically designed for versatility and low-to-medium volume production. Unlike multi-head machines that produce identical items in bulk, a single-head machine allows for rapid changes in design and fabric, making it the ideal choice for gift customization centers and boutique clothing brands. This flexibility is the cornerstone of the personalized apparel economy.

The technical heart of a high-quality system from an embroidery machine single head supplier lies in its control system and mechanical precision. Modern machines feature 8-inch touch screen displays that show real-time stitching progress, allowing operators to monitor the 12-needle, 12-color process with ease. These systems are designed to handle massive pattern storage—up to 200 million needles—ensuring that complex designs are never limited by memory.
Efficiency is maximized through features like automatic thread trimming and automatic color changes, which eliminate the need for manual intervention between stitches. A reputable embroidery machine single head supplier will prioritize a machine's ability to handle various frames, including 270° wide cap frames, flat embroidery, and finished garment frames (such as T-shirts), providing a comprehensive solution for any textile project.
Durability is ensured through robust power management and safety features. For instance, the ability to retain current working data during an emergency stop or power failure prevents the loss of complex patterns. When sourcing from an embroidery machine single head supplier, checking for self-adaptable electricity (100V/60Hz or 240V/50Hz) is essential for international operators who may face varying power grid standards.
The utility of these machines spans across various commercial sectors. In gift customization centers, these machines are used to create unique, one-of-a-kind presents or unified corporate branding for employee apparel. In dedicated embroidery centers, the focus shifts to high-detail garment customization, where the ability to switch between cap and flat embroidery allows the business to capture multiple market segments.
In larger clothing factories, while multi-head machines handle the bulk, the single-head unit serves as the critical prototyping tool. It allows designers to test a pattern's look and feel before committing to a six-head or twelve-head production run. This tiered approach to production minimizes waste and ensures that the final product meets the exact specifications of the client.
One of the primary advantages of investing in a machine from a professional supplier is the drastic reduction in labor costs. The automation of thread cutting and color changing allows a single operator to manage multiple machines simultaneously. Furthermore, the low power consumption (typically 100W to 150W) makes these machines cost-effective to run 24/7, maximizing the return on investment (ROI) for small business owners.
